Conclusion: In our experience, using higher median doses than in the MITO retrospective trials, we observed high rate of local complete response and persistent long term LRFS. Patients with complete response after SBRT had a statistically significant higher rate of DFS, than those with partial/ stable response or progressive disease, thus demonstrating that local control in oligometastatic patients from gynecological cancers is a relevant objective. Prospective studies are needed to confirm these results.
